
Argonaut LB Fletcher earns CFL Defensive Player of the Week
Published on July 5, 2005 under Canadian Football League (CFL)
Toronto Argonauts News Release
Mississauga - The Toronto Argonauts Football Club would like to congratulate LB Michael Fletcher for being named the CFL Defensive Player of the Week.
CFL Player of the Week judge Ellison Kelly commented, "Fletcher's heads up play and versatility directly influenced the outcome of the game. His interception ended a promising Stampeder's drive, and hard tackle late in the fourth quarter resulted in a fumble recovery by Kevin Eiben, insuring Toronto's first victory of the 2005 campaign."
Fletcher had a remarkable game against the Calgary Stampeders in Week 2 action. The former DB turned LB returned to his roots when DB Kenny Wheaton left the game late in the fourth quarter. After a fiery game in his usual spot, Fletcher switched to defensive back and finished the game with 5 DT, 1 ST tackle, 1 forced fumble, 1 fumble return and an interception. The interception prevented a late Calgary drive and sealed the Argonauts' first win of 2005.
The Compton, California native has earned CFL Defensive Player of the Week honours three times in his career (2001, 2004, 2005).
